The Geissele Super SCAR is designed similarly to the Geissele SSA. The Super SCAR is a 4.0lb. non-adjustable combat trigger that is a precision two-stage trigger and allows precise and accurate trigger control….Super SCAR Trigger.

What kind of magazines does the FN SCAR use?

As of early 2015, the FN SCAR is in service in over 20 countries. The SCAR is manufactured in two main versions; the SCAR-L (“Light”) and SCAR-H (“Heavy”). The SCAR-L fires 5.56×45mm NATO, fed from STANAG ( M16) magazines. The SCAR-H fires the more powerful 7.62×51mm NATO from proprietary 20-round magazines.
